Arundhati Roy's Chobi Mela event begins after daylong confusion


People eagerly waiting outside Midas Centre in Dhaka's Dhanmondi ahead of an event to be attended by Booker Prize-winning Indian novelist Arundhati Roy, organized by Chobi Mela International Festival of Photography, on Tuesday, March 5, 2019 Dhaka TribuneAfter daylong uncertainty, the event is taking place at Midas Centre in DhanmondiAfter daylong uncertainty, the organizers of Chobi Mela International Festival of Photography are finally holding an event attended by Booker Prize-winning Indian novelist Arundhati Roy at the Midas Centre in Dhaka’s Dhanmondi. “Utmost Everything,” the author’s conversation with eminent photographer Shahidul Alam, was scheduled to be held in Krishibid Institute Auditorium at Farmgate on Tuesday afternoon. Later in the afternoon, authorities at the Midas Centre reportedly cancelled the booking too, citing “unavoidable circumstances” and requested the organizers to secure permission from “the Dhaka metropolitan authority” for the event. After several hours of confusion, it was confirmed that the event will indeed take place at the convention centre of Midas Centre and the people waiting eagerly outside the venue were allowed to enter. Chobi Mela, the first festival of photography in Asia, is one of the ventures initiated by Drik Picture Library Ltd and Pathshala South Asian Media Institute.
